Carmel Hill from Pantasaph is a climb in the region Flintshire. It is 0.4 mi long and bridges 125 ft of vertical ascent with an average gradient of 5.4%, resulting in a difficulty score of 28. The top of the ascent is located at 771 ft above sea level. Climbfinder users shared 1 review/story of this climb and uploaded 0 photos.
